Angolan free-tailed bat vs Rainpool Spreadwing
Mops condylurus compared with Lestes forficula
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Angolan free-tailed bat | Rainpool Spreadwing |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um | Chordata (Chordates) | Arthropoda (Arthropods) |
| Class | Mammalia (Mammals) | Insecta (Insects) |
| Order | Chiroptera (Bats) | Odonata (Odonata) |
| Family | Molossidae | Lestidae |
| Genus | Mops | Lestes |
| Species | Mops condylurus | Lestes forficula |
Evolutionary Relationship
Angolan free-tailed bat and Rainpool Spreadwing share a common ancestor at the Kingdom level: Animalia. (Animals)
